Object Oriented Thought Process (OOTP) Training Boot Camp
Object-oriented programming (OOP) is a programming paradigm using "objects and Classes". It consists of data abstractions, encapsulations, polymorphism, and inheritance. Most of the programming language including Java supports object oriented programming approach.
This course is designed for those programmers who want to think again the Object oriented concepts in deep with the context of Java programming language.
Course Features:
Introduction to Object-Oriented Concepts
How to think in Terms of Objects
Advanced Object-Oriented Concepts
The Anatomy of a Class
Class design Guidelines
Designing with Objects
Mastering Inheritance and Composition
Frameworks and Reuse: Designing with Interfaces and Abstract Classes
Building Objects
Creating Objects Models with UML
Objects and Portable Data XML
Persistent Objects: Serialization and Relational Databases
• Regular Track and Fast Track can also be taken with 1-on-1™ training (at an extra cost) and you can start from Any Date™. • Since Super Fast Track is held 1-on-1™, you can start from Any Date™.
• Prices include all applicable taxes.
Prices
include:
Pre-course technical evaluation and baseline training
Hands-on classroom training
In-house testing in all 4 locations
Courseware
Single occupancy room and all meals (breakfast, lunch & dinner)*